About Last Night

NBA parlay cashes at +612 odds
Pickswise followers who tailed our Tuesday NBA parlay at +612 odds never had a sweat as the Cavaliers, Raptors and Lakers all won by 15 or more points against the Hornets, Nuggets and Pelicans, respectively. The Bucks beat the Suns 116-104 to reach 50 wins on the season.

2-0 day for NHL props
Our NHL props expert Mark Lammey had a perfect 2-0 day on Tuesday’s ice slate, which also saw the Hurricanes beat the Jets 5-3 and the Lightning overcome the Devils 4-1, but the Bruins have now lost 3 of their last 4 games after a 6-3 loss to the Blackhawks.

Islanders and Panthers advance
If the rest of the NCAA Tournament is as competitive as the opening First Four games, we should be in for quite a month. Texas A&M Corpus Christi became the 61st team to enter the main bracket after a 75-71 win over Southeast Missouri State before Pittsburgh got past Mississippi State by a single point, 60-59.

Best Bet of the Day

NBA: Over 230 in Los Angeles Lakers vs Houston Rockets
8:00 pm ET

LeBron James scored 48 points when the Lakers and Rockets combined for 272 points in their first game this season. LeBron is not with the team right now as he recovers from a foot injury but this should be another high-scoring game. The Lakers will have to speed things up if Anthony Davis sits out, and playing smaller generally means an increase in tempo. Nobody does that better than the Lakers, who rank 2nd in pace with an average of 104 possessions per game. The Rockets are really struggling defensively, allowing 116.5 points per 100 possessions and the over has cashed 6 times in their last 9 games as well as 5 of the teams’ last 6 meetings.
